1965 — Resolutions
S. R. 494 RESOLUTION 66
A JOINT RESOLUTION ENDORSING THE CAPE LOOKOUT
NATIONAL SEASHORE PROJECT.
WHEREAS, the President of the United States has proposed the
establishment of the Cape Lookout National Seashore on the coast of
North Carolina; and
WHEREAS, the State of North Carolina has offered the Federal Gov¬
ernment suitable land for the establishment of this facility; and
WHEREAS, the Cape Lookout National Seashore project has the
endorsement and active support of the North Carolina Seashore Commis¬
sion and the Department of Conservation and Development, coupled with
the active backing of Governors Luther H. Hodges, Terry Sanford, and
Dan Moore; and
WHEREAS, the history of Cape Hatteras National Seashore Recrea¬
tional Area has proved the immeasurable esthetic, economic, and recrea¬
tional value of such an asset within North Carolina; and
WHEREAS, the increase in both population and leisure time in the
United States add each day to the importance of outdoor areas for public
use:
Now, therefore , be it resolved by the Senate, the House of Representatives
concurring :
Section 1. That the General Assembly does hereby endorse the Cape
Lookout National Seashore project and encourage the Governor and all
affected agencies of State Government to encourage and assist the project
to the end that its establishment may be assured at the earliest possible
date.
Sec. 2. That a copy of this Resolution be forwarded to the Governor
of North Carolina, the Chairman of the North Carolina Seashore Com¬
mission, the Director of the North Carolina Department of Conservation
and Development, the Secretary of the Interior of the United States, the
Director of the National Park Service, United States Senators Sam J.
Ervin, Jr. and B. Everett Jordan, and Congressmen Herbert C. Bonner,
David N. Henderson, and Alton A. Lennon.
Sec. 3. That this Resolution shall be in full force and effect from and
after its ratification.
In the General Assembly read three times and ratified, this the 28th
day of May, 1965.
